O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 178|回复: 3

h743使用lan8720a移植IwIP无法收发数据

[复制链接]

1

主题

4

帖子

0

精华

新手入门

积分
18
金钱
18
注册时间
2025-10-14
在线时间
5 小时
发表于 2025-10-15 03:25:07 | 显示全部楼层 |阅读模式
2金钱
我是直接改的h743阿波罗v2板子的例程,把一些多余的东西删了,引脚重新设置了能读写PHY的寄存器
问题是用逻辑分析仪在mcu的txd,rxd引脚检测到有数据传输,但是使用wireshark抓不到板子发的包,low_level_input也返回NULL。


图片是我使用的模块原理图,这个模块没有引出复位引脚,使用的是上电复位,我代码通过写寄存器使用的软件复位


希望懂的大哥帮帮我,折腾了半天没整明白,啊啊啊啊啊啊
感谢!!!!!

AAAAAAAAAAAA.png
IMG_20251015_031036.jpg

最佳答案

查看完整内容[请看2#楼]

自己手动移植了一遍,居然解决了
回复

使用道具 举报

1

主题

4

帖子

0

精华

新手入门

积分
18
金钱
18
注册时间
2025-10-14
在线时间
5 小时
 楼主| 发表于 2025-10-15 03:25:08 | 显示全部楼层
自己手动移植了一遍,居然解决了
回复

使用道具 举报

1

主题

4

帖子

0

精华

新手入门

积分
18
金钱
18
注册时间
2025-10-14
在线时间
5 小时
 楼主| 发表于 2025-10-15 03:29:31 | 显示全部楼层
电脑防火墙已经关闭
回复

使用道具 举报

1

主题

4

帖子

0

精华

新手入门

积分
18
金钱
18
注册时间
2025-10-14
在线时间
5 小时
 楼主| 发表于 6 天前 | 显示全部楼层
stm32h743的hal库有问题,必须往里面放几个内存屏障指令,不然会出现匪夷所思的问题
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则


关闭

原子哥极力推荐上一条 /1 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-10-24 08:56

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表